		<description>I&apos;m not sure where it would it would fit, but there has to be a place for the &lt;a href=&quot;http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=FLjI_SgC2EY&quot;&gt;opening titles of &quot;Dr. Strangelove&quot;&lt;/a&gt; somewhere.  KC135s and B52s engaging in a suggestive refueling operation to strains of &quot;Try A Little Tenderness&quot; acompanied by Pablo Ferro&apos;s wonderfully idiosyncratic typography.  Not as flashy as most cited in the FPP, but smart and funny.  An all time classic from maybe the best movie ever.</description>

		<description>I attended a 3D/effects software users conference about ten years ago where I got to meet and drink with some gen-yew-wine Hollywood film people. One of them owned a studio which did nothing but credit sequences.

It blew my mind at time time to know that not only was the film industry specialized enough to support a company which did nothing but credit sequences for major movies, but that there was enough business to support a thriving credit-sequence business ecology.</description>
